Prev next opencart: Добавляем prev, next и canonical в Opencart

Блог Full IndeX Opencart

Микроразметк: Товар, организация, хлебные крошки. Рекомендации, примеры, типичные ошибки.

Читать дальше


Не так давно Яндекс внедрил данный функционал, и тут от особо одаренных полились советы как из рога изобилия. Нужно сделать разъяснения.

Читать дальше


Исключение страниц с пометкой «Недостаточно качественная» — то с чем сталкиваются практически все владельцы сайтов. Многих волнует вопрос: как испра

Читать дальше


Практически каждый день сталкиваюсь с проблемами пользователей после вмешательств в htaccess. Не говоря уже о создаваемых постоянно темах на форуме с

Читать дальше


В последнее время участились случаи когда Google отказывается принимать сайтмап длительное время.

Читать дальше


Везде описан сам факт, но нигде не разобрана причина данного шага компании.

Читать дальше


Неоднократно задавали вопрос «Почему игнорируется canonical на странице?»

Читать дальше


Использование данного атрибута является весьма спорной темой. В чем вред для небольших интернет-магазинов можно почитать в другой статье по ссылке.

Читать дальше


Продолжу расписывать то что частенько спрашивают.

Читать дальше


Куча вопросов сыпется по поводу страниц с пометкой «Проиндексировано, несмотря на блокировку в файле robots.txt» в отчете в Google Searh Console.

Читать дальше


Часто возникает необходимость перехода на seo_pro на ранее запущенном сайте. При этом не желательно менять адресацию

Читать дальше


Как вам новый дизайн?Стоит доработать или сделать с нуля?Возможно кто то предложит свой.

Читать дальше


Сайтмап обновляется. В новой версии не так много добавилось функций, но всё же есть одно существенное нововведение, касается lastmod для категорий

Читать дальше


Ни одна CMS не готова с самого начала к полноценному использованию.

Читать дальше


Рецепт «Как пережевать 1.5млн записей и не подавиться»

Читать дальше


Предыдущий-следующий товар Opencart 3.0

Модуль добавляет кнопки предыдущий-следующий товар в карточке товара на Opencart 3.0. При наведение на кнопку — будет показываться название товара. Дополнительная перелинковка не помешает вашему сайту — это может улучшить поведенческий фактор, а соответственно позитивно скажется на продвижении.

Это простой модификатор без настроек. Если вам потребуется переместить кнопки «Предыдущий» и «следующий» в любое другое место страницы товара — мы поможем вам сделать это бесплатно, только напишите в техподдержку запрос.

Установка модуля:
1. Загрузить архив модуля в админке в разделе Установка модулей.
2. Обновить модификации.
3. Обновить кэш.

  • Opencart 3.0.0.0
  • Opencart 3.0.1.1
  • Opencart 3.0.1.2
  • Opencart 3.0.2.0 или ocStore 3.0.2.0
  • Opencart 3.1.0.0
  • Opencart 3.0.3.1
  • Opencart 3.0.3.2
  • Opencart 3.0.3.3
  • Opencart 3.0.3.6
  • Opencart 3.0.3.7 и OcStore 3.0.3.7

1. «Директория не доступна для записи!» или «Папка не разрешена для записи!»»

Решение проблемы:

Скачайте и установите дополнение Localcopy OCMOD

После установки этого дополнения нужно перейти в раздел Модификаторы и нажать кнопку «Обновить модификаторы». После этого можно устанавливать другие модули.

2. Модуль установился и работает в админке, но на сайте ничего не отображается

Возможно несколько проблем и вариантов их решения:

1. Не сброшен кеш шаблона  — нужно обновить кеш [скриншот]

2. Вы раньше редактировали файлы шаблона через админку в разделе «Редактор темы», тогда этот файл сохранился в базе данных и на него уже не влияют ocmod-модификаторы, это проблема Opencart 3. Вам нужно установить фикс [скачать] и обновить модификации в админке.

3. Ваш шаблон устроен на TPL-файлах (*.tpl), в то время, когда в Opencart 3 шаблоны должны быть в формате TWIG (*.twig). Проблема в том, что ocmod-модификаторы не влияют на TPL-файлы — все изменения нужно вносить в эти файлы вручную.

3. Ошибка 500 Internal Server Error

Нужно включить вывод всех ошибок php на экране — для этого в файле .htaccess в конце нужно добавить строки:

php_value display_errors 1
php_value display_startup_errors 1
php_value error_reporting E_ALL

Теперь вместо ошибки 500 должен отображаться код ошибки, который укажет на проблему.

4. Не работает модуль на Opencart 3. 0.3.6

В официальных сборках Opencart 3.0.3.5 — 3.0.3.6 есть баг — там модификаторы не работают с twig-файлами из-за ошибки в стандартном модификаторе /system/modification.xml — вторая операция из этого модификатора не срабатывает.
Проблема есть на оф. гитхабе и предложено решение https://github.com/opencart/opencart/blob/3.0.x.x_Maintenance/upload/system/modification.xml
Мы сделали фикс-модификатор по этим рекомендациям, он заменит файл /system/modification.xml на правильный.

Решение проблемы:
1. Сделайте резервную копию вашего файла /system/modification.xml
2. Скачайте фикс-модификатор по ссылке и установите его у себя в админке
3. Обновите кэш модификаторов
4. Обновите кэш twig-шаблонов

Включите javascript, чтобы увидеть комментарии

Выбор между Magento Development и OpenCart Development

Последнее обновление 7 декабря 2021 года.

Итак, вы только что решили создать свой собственный веб-сайт электронной коммерции и столкнулись с той же старой дилеммой: какую платформу электронной коммерции выбрать для реализации своей идеи. ?

Изобилие доступных вариантов не дает универсального решения. От WooCommerce до Shopify, Zen Cart, BigCommerce, 3dCart и многих других — выбор продолжается. Таким образом, выбирать вручную среди моря платформ утомительно.

Решение?

Основывайте свой выбор на различных параметрах:

Насколько большим будет ваш магазин?

Есть ли у вас какие-либо макеты дизайна?

Есть ли факторы SEO, которые следует учитывать?

Чтобы облегчить вам задачу, мы сравним Magento и OpenCart, двух гигантов рынка электронной коммерции.

Новичок в Magento и OpenCart?

Magento и OpenCart — заслуживающие внимания платформы для развития электронной коммерции. Оба являются платформами с открытым исходным кодом и предоставляют все основные решения для электронной коммерции, такие как система корзины покупок, управление контентом, мощные поисковые системы, темы для интеграции и плагины.

Magento был запущен в 2008 году и доступен в двух версиях: версия для предприятий и версия для сообщества. Платформа Magento предпочтительнее для высококлассных сайтов электронной коммерции, она легко масштабируется и настраивается.

Согласно статистике BuiltWith, Magento поддерживает 771 021 веб-сайт .  Он особенно популярен среди крупных предприятий, и основная часть его пользователей родом из США, Великобритании, Нидерландов и Германии.

OpenCart также был запущен в 2008 году и представляет собой сравнительно простую и удобную платформу электронной коммерции. Однако у него есть обратная сторона производительности из-за собственных сценариев. Его очень предпочитают малые предприятия. Эта платформа может работать на любом виртуальном сервере с поддержкой баз данных и PHP.

По данным Buildwith, OpenCart поддерживает 904 024 веб-сайта. Большинство из них — малый и средний бизнес в США, России, Великобритании, Украине и Бразилии.

Что общего между Magento и OpenCart?

Прежде чем сравнивать две платформы электронной коммерции на основе их функциональности, давайте быстро рассмотрим точки, в которых они находятся под одной крышей:

  • Оба являются платформами с открытым исходным кодом, которые поддерживают ваш бизнес с помощью собственного набора решений для электронной коммерции.

  • Если посмотреть на них с точки зрения разработки, то оба они разработаны на PHP и используют шаблоны для загрузки продуктов или категорий.

  • Оба также поддерживают различные расширения, дополнительные продукты, плагины, несколько языков и валют, что делает их ведущими платформами в мире.

Чем отличаются Magento и OpenCart?

Сначала рассмотрим основные отличия:

Популярность

Magento определенно занимает большую долю рынка. Охватывая примерно 30% лучших сайтов электронной коммерции, это одна из крупнейших платформ электронной коммерции в мире. Из 1 385 764 веб-сайтов по всему миру, использующих 140 технологий, на долю Magento приходится 155 611 веб-сайтов, Magento 1 — 148 183 веб-сайтов и Magento 2 — 8 502 веб-сайтов, при этом они занимают 2, 3 и 26 места соответственно после WooCommerce от IBM в соответствии с Текущий рейтинг источника. Однако это не означает, что OpenCart менее популярен.

Хостинг

В дополнение к тому, что выбранная платформа влияет на ваш интернет-магазин, вид и качество выбранной вами услуги веб-хостинга также будут влиять на вид предоставляемых вами услуг. Неважно, насколько популярен Magento, он потребляет много ресурсов. Чтобы справиться с этим, вам нужно выбрать мощный план хостинга Magento, который может идти рука об руку с повышением производительности вашего сайта. Таким образом, вы должны иметь в виду, что виртуальный хостинг определенно не будет работать с Magento, и вам, возможно, также придется прибегнуть к размещению вашего бэкэнда на отдельном сервере. Разработка OpenCart определенно выигрывает здесь. Он легкий и лучше всего подходит для малого и среднего бизнеса.

Использование и функции

В конце концов, все сводится к тому, какая платформа лучше предоставляет различные варианты настройки. Magento так и не получила всемирное признание. Он дает вам бесчисленные функции, которые сделали его таким популярным, как сегодня.

Magento предоставляет целый набор функций, начиная от предоставления настраиваемых возможностей для совершения покупок и заканчивая демонстрацией привлекательных дизайнов, плагинов и ресурсов SEO. Magento, перегруженный таким количеством функций, наверняка вызовет проблемы у нетехнических людей из-за своей сложности. Однако это не так для опытных разработчиков Magento, поскольку они знают, как воспользоваться этими сложностями и превратить их в гибкость.

Если вы не разбираетесь в технических вопросах, вам подойдет OpenCart. Таким образом, это идеальный выбор для стартапов, потому что фреймворк предоставляет надежную корзину для покупок, а также множество отличных инструментов, которые интуитивно понятны и просты в использовании.

Перспектива SEO

Magento и OpenCart до сих пор боролись за лучший выбор, но Magento определенно лидирует в SEO! Фактически, согласно исследованию, проведенному Дэнни Ричманом из e-commerce Platforms, Magento занимает 4-е место (95 баллов) среди лучших платформ электронной коммерции для SEO.

OpenCart, несомненно, прост, но изменение метаданных и выполнение таких действий, как rel canonical и рефералы 301, в OpenCart кажутся более сложными, чем в Magento. Несмотря на то, что существуют различные расширения, которые помогут вам в этом, OpenCart по-прежнему не может произвести впечатление на экспертов по SEO так же, как Magento.

Безопасность

Безопасность является серьезной проблемой для владельцев Magento. Они оперативно выпускают исправления и новые обновления для своих конечных пользователей. Они гарантируют, что их клиенты будут чувствовать себя в безопасности во время покупок в вашем магазине.

OpenCart не больше заботится о безопасности, чем Magento. Если вам нужна надежная система безопасности и актуальные исправления для системы безопасности, Magento — лучший выбор.

Сравнительная таблица

Чтобы завершить этот бесконечный спор о том, что выбрать, подробное сравнение, приведенное ниже, несомненно, поможет вам принять решение!

Факторы Мадженто Опенкарт
Установка и использование Сложный и требует опыта Легко и поддерживает различные темы
Тип бизнеса Средние или крупные предприятия электронной коммерции Стартапы и малый бизнес
Характеристики 300+ >100
Аспект SEO Многочисленные Ограниченный
Скорость Умеренно, но можно подтягиваться с помощью удлинителей Высокий для небольших сайтов
Перезапись URL-адреса В наличии нет
Поддержка API Высокий Низкий
Производительность Высокий Не очень хорошо
Индивидуальные настройки Полностью настраиваемый Ограниченные настройки
Цены Бесплатные и платные версии Бесплатно, с доступными платными расширениями

 

Итак, какой из них вы выбрали?

Если вы запутались между двумя популярными технологиями, мы в classicinformatics готовы помочь вам в этом. Вы даже можете нанять разработчика Magento или команду разработчиков, чтобы продолжить работу с командой разработчиков.

Интеграция проверки адреса OpenCart | Документация | Идеальные почтовые индексы

Модуль OpenCart для поиска и проверки адресов в Великобритании

Особенности​

  • Добавлены в британском адресу и проверке адреса для адресов адресов адреса
    • Пользовательский адрес биллинговой книги
    • Адрес отправки пользователей
    • Адрес пользователя
  • Позволяет к следующему адресу. Режим Adlect Поиск и проверка адресов включены для стран, охваченных Файлом адресов почтовых индексов
  • Скрывает поиск адресов для территорий, не входящих в Великобританию
  • Асинхронно выполняет проверки, активен ли ключ и можно ли его использовать
    • Проверяет, можно ли использовать ваш API-ключ в настоящее время, прежде чем предоставлять вашим пользователям поля поиска адреса
    • Разрешает регулярный ввод адреса, если, например, ваш ключ исчерпан или произошла случайная неправильная конфигурация
  • Опция заполнить компанию имя на основе адреса

Снимки экрана

Поиск почтового индекса

Поиск адреса

Настройка

Установка

1.

Загрузите последнюю версию​

Последнюю версию можно найти на нашей странице выпусков GitHub.

Загрузите файл с меткой Ideal Postcodes Open Cart Module x.x.x .

2. Загрузите ZIP-файл​

Со страницы Extension Installer загрузите ZIP-файл, загруженный из (1).

3. Включите и настройте расширение

На странице расширений выберите «Модуль» и прокрутите вниз до «Проверка адреса Великобритании для идеальных почтовых индексов».

Нажмите, чтобы установить и настроить. Дополнительную информацию см. в разделе «Конфигурация» ниже.

4. Включите расширение на страницах оформления заказа и учетной записи​

По крайней мере, вам нужно будет добавить свой ключ API и установить в поле Enabled значение Enabled .

5. Добавьте идеальные почтовые индексы в свои макеты

Вам потребуется добавить код модуля в макеты Checkout и Account , чтобы включить проверку адреса в Великобритании как на странице оформления заказа, так и на странице адресной книги пользователя.

Нажмите раскрывающееся меню Content Bottom , выберите Ideal Postcodes UK Address Validation и нажмите кнопку «Сохранить» в правом верхнем углу. Вам нужно будет повторить это для макетов Checkout и Account .

Конфигурация

После завершения установки вам нужно будет применить ключ API из своей учетной записи Ideal Postcodes и активировать расширение.

Наше руководство по созданию учетной записи Ideal Postcodes и включению автоматических пополнений описывает этот процесс.

Параметры конфигурации

Обязательное

Включено

Полное включение или отключение расширения.

API-ключ​

API-ключ необходим для подтверждения вашей учетной записи для проверки адреса. Это можно найти на панели управления вашей учетной записи на сайте perfect-postcodes.co.uk.

Необязательный

Включить поиск по почтовому индексу

При этом в адресных формах появится окно поиска по почтовому индексу.